New issue 3311 by address@hidden: slur skylines look weird after we allowed zero-width buildings
http://code.google.com/p/lilypond/issues/detail?id=3311

#(ly:set-option 'debug-skylines #t)
{ d''\f( f'') }

see attached.
The change is introduced by this commit:

commit 6f13ef4a292625c1a9d528ac88aec98071ba6388
Author: Mike Solomon <address@hidden>
Date:   Fri Mar 22 07:29:57 2013 +0100

    Permits all positive and zero-length buildings in skylines (issue 3161)

    This allows point stencils to figure into vertical spacing, as shown
    in the new regtest input/regression/skyline-point-extent.ly.

    Some issues regarding floating point errors were raised while reviewing
    this patch, but it was concluded that the math in this patch likely does
    not risk triggering those errors with the way GCC compiles the code.

Maybe this change isn't a problem, but it definitely looks wrong, so i'm setting it to Critical. Feel free to downgrade.
